Title: Assessment of municipal solid waste management in the city of Dadu, Sindh, Pakistan

Abstract: MSWM is a significant issue in developing countries worldwide. The research aims to determine the problems and total/per capita waste generations and address some of the research shortage regarding MSWM in the Dadu. A structured close-ended questionnaire survey has been used, whereas interviews have been designed to ask officials regarding the MSWM. SPSS and ArcGIS software were use for the analysis of data. To evaluate the policies designed for MSWM and the study area's existing situation, the 'wasteaware' benchmark indicator framework technique is used. The results revealed that the MSW generation is 117 tons/d, which equals 0.62 kg/cap/day and illustrates the weak system. The inhabitants of Dadu MC generate 59% organic waste. It has been observed that all services of MSWM are provided by the public sector, with zero contribution from the informal sectors, and require improvements in management and physical infrastructure.
